Message d'erreur si doublon

MCORB -  
y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   -
Bonjour,

Je me permet de poser une question parce qu'après plusieurs recherches je n'ai toujours pas prouvé la réponse.

Alors voilà mon problème : J'aimerais que lors de la saisie d'un nouveau client dans la table Access, un message d'erreur soit envoyer à l'utilisateur si ce client existe déjà. Pour cela je me base sur trois champs : Nom Client, Prénom Client et Nom programme (ce champs est le nom du programme d'un promoteur immobilier).

L'utilisateur saisi les informations sur un formulaire et clique sur un bouton pour l'ajout contenant une requête d'insertion.

J'ai lu qu'on pouvait mettre un index dans la table mais ca ne peux pas fonctionner dans cette table car il n'y a aucune colonne qui contient des informations uniques.

Merci pour votre aide !
A voir également:

3 réponses

y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   Ambassadeur 1 584
 
1
MCORB
 
Super merci de l'idée je vais essayer ! et tu fais comment par la suite pour générer un message d'erreur ?
0
MCORB
 
Apres avoir testé je rencontre un message d'erreur :

Vous devez entrer une valeur dans le champs "client.ID"

suivi de :

Impossible d'enregistrer cet enregistrement pour l'instant
0
yg_be Messages postés 23541 Date d'inscription   Statut Contributeur Dernière intervention   1 584
 
Je suspecte que ce changement de comportement est causé par les changements que tu viens de faire.
0